My Story

Ten years ago this year I ran the Brighon Marathon in aid of Rockinghorse, the brilliant children's charity that is the official fundraising arm of the Royal Alexandra Children’s Hospital in Brighton. I ran for Rockinghorse because the charity and its wonderful workers helped my infant daughter Elsie when she was hospitalised aged 1 in 2015. Luckily for Elsie, she was only in hospital for a few days, but thanks to Rockinghorse she was able to access sensory rooms, play equipment and toys, which made her stay so much more bearable.

In the ten years since that time, Elsie has been a regular visitor to the Alex, for a long-standing minor medical condition, and has benefitted from Rockinghorse-funded toys, books, play resources and activities.

But Rockinghorse do so much more than these small (but important!) interventions. They fund and deliver life-saving medical equipment such as neonatal ventilators and lataroscopy sets. They develop innovative quiet rooms and sensory gardens for young patients and rest rooms for hard-working junior doctors. On top of all this, they fund cutting edge research to help drive children's healthcare forward.
